The Varigrip+ is a fresh evolution of its predecessor, featuring a next-generation variable tension system that lets you tailor your workouts to each finger. Its die-cast aluminum winders and precision tensile indicators provide a reliable, data-driven approach to your practice sessions. With swappable springs and adjustable height, you can easily adapt the tension to fit your hand size and strength level, making it suitable for a wide range of users, from guitarists and pianists to athletes and medical professionals.

How does the tension adjustment work on the D'Addario Varigrip+?
-
The Varigrip+ comes with two sets of interchangeable springs. The green springs offer tension from 2.5lbs to 3.5lbs, while the red springs provide tension from 3.5lbs to 6lbs, allowing users to adjust the resistance level according to their preference.
